JOB DESCRIPTION
Full-time Chefs Required
KESAVA PTY LTD T/as Baahubali Indian Restaurant has a rare opportunity for full-time Chefs to join it's establishment located in Armadale, VIC. Baahubali Indian Restaurant is regarded as one of the top Indian restaurants in the area and so this is a very exciting opportunity for the right candidate to really shine.
The duties included in this role encompass the following:
- Plan, collect, estimate food and commodities for menus
- Prioritise menus, recipes and task sheets
- Monitoring quality of dishes at all stages of preparation and presentation
- Prepare and use specialised kitchen equipment for use
- Plan and organise logical work sequences within time restraints
- Communicate with other staff members of the kitchen team and food service staff
- Work cooperatively with other members of the kitchen team
- Maintain product, service and market knowledge
- May select and train staff
- Demonstrate a high standard of personal hygiene
- Ensures high standards of sanitation and cleanliness are maintained throughout the kitchen
- Skills in a wide range of cookery methods to produce a range of menu items
- Plan and sequence the timing of food and preparation of tasks
- Develop and test new recipes for enterprise menus
- Plan, prepare, display, service and clear a buffet
- Deal with problems such as shortage of food items, mistakes and problems with food
- Give clear instructions to kitchen staff (within area of responsibility)
- Minimise food spoilage
- Report problems and incidents to relevant manager and/or staff
- Ensure equipment is correctly cleaned, stored and waste is handled according to health and safety regulations
- Evaluate food products to ensure quality standards are consistently attained
- Knowledge of supplies, equipment and services, ordering and inventory control
- Receive and store stock to enterprise standards and maintain an efficient store
- Prepare food for different service periods and meet specialist dietary requests.
In order to qualify for this position you must hold at least a Diploma level qualification in a relevant field and at least 1-3 years of relevant experience in a similar role.
The Salary offered is $56,000.00 per annum plus superannuation and is commensurate on qualifications and skills.
